Abstract

A modified technique for determining the characteristics of the goniometer discriminator in a monopulse radar using the method of amplitude instantaneous comparison is proposed. Its distinctive features from the generalized technique are: in determining the minimum number of intermediate points of the interpolating function of the discriminatory characteristic of the discriminator, followed by calculating its maximum deviation from the theoretical discriminatory characteristic; in estimating the steepness of the discriminatory characteristic at each intermediate point; in calculating the fluctuation characteristic of the discriminator by estimating the variance of the error signal of angular coordinates at intermediate points of the discriminatory characteristic; in using the interpolating steepness function and the fluctuation characteristic of the discriminator for mismatches smaller than the step of change of intermediate points. The results of mathematical modeling of the discriminatory and fluctuation characteristics of the discriminator of the goniometer using the proposed technique are presented.
